Born on May 30, 1672, Peter was named Peter Alexowitz, meaning 'Peter the son of Alexis'. His father, Tsar  Alexis, had married twice, and Peter was the first child of his second marriage. There were already six  daughters and two rather unhealthy sons, named Feodor and Ivan, from the first marriage. When Alexis  died very suddenly in 1676, Feodor ruled until his own death in 1682, when the ten-year-old Peter became  Tsar jointly with his half-brother Ivan. It was not until 1696 that Peter began to rule alone.
